Great North Museum: Hancock approached Roots & Wings about redesigning their feedback forms. Good feedback is invaluable to the museum for finding out how the public respond to their various exhibitions, but as we all know the majority of feedback forms are dull personified. So we said to Great North Museum, Yeah, we could redesign your feedback forms…or we could go one better and re-design the way you collect feedback completely, bringing us to the creation of….(drumroll please)….the What-Do-You-Think-O-Saurus! All hail this noble beast!
Not only did we turn the museum’s feedback forms into steaks…we built an entirely bespoke unit for collecting the forms in an effort to inject some fun into the process. Big thanks to Dougie from Blank Studios. He definitely earned his Blue Peter badge on this project, blessing it with his woodwork and electronics skills. It’s only been there a week and it already seems to have increased the volume of feedback they collect significantly.
